The Future of Web Design: Emerging Technologies

The digital landscape is continuously evolving, and web design is absolutely exception. Looking ahead, several groundbreaking technologies are poised to transform how we create websites and user journeys. We can foresee a greater focus on immersive and personalized online environments. Here's a quick glimpse at some of the key trends:


  • Artificial Intelligence (AI): AI will drive increasingly intelligent design tools, streamlining repetitive tasks and personalizing content for individual users. Think dynamic content based on user behavior.
  • Augmented Reality (AR) & Virtual Reality (VR): While still fairly nascent, AR and VR offer exciting possibilities for designing truly immersive web experiences. Expect early implementations to surface initially.
  • No-Code/Low-Code Platforms: These platforms continue to democratize web design, allowing individuals without traditional coding skills to construct functional and visually appealing websites. This will lead to a increase in citizen developers.
  • WebAssembly (Wasm): Wasm enables near-native performance for web applications, opening doors for more sophisticated and resource-intensive features to be introduced directly in the browser.
  • Voice User Interfaces (VUIs): With the increasing popularity of voice assistants, web design must integrate voice-based interactions, creating more intuitive sites.

These technologies suggest a future where web design is more accessible, personalized, and interactive. Adapting to these developments will be crucial for designers seeking to stay at the leading edge of the industry.
